WiFi is a short name for "Wireless Fidelity." It is a wireless networking technology that allows devices to connect to the internet and communicate with each other wirelessly within a local area network (LAN). WiFi is based on the IEEE 802.11 standards and operates using radio waves to transmit data between devices, such as computers, smartphones, tablets, and other WiFi-enabled devices. It has become a widely adopted technology for providing wireless internet connectivity in homes, businesses, public areas, and other environments.
